静态属性不是要用static声明吗,这里没有看到static

来源:3-2 静态方法与静态属性(2)

Ting111

2020-12-09 21:31:25

http://img.mukewang.com/climg/5fd0d190096d266506730402.jpg

写回答

2回答

好帮手慕星星

2020-12-10

同学你好,问题解答如下:

1、static目前只能定义静态方法,不能定义静态属性。static定义静态属性目前只是提案,还没有通过

http://img.mukewang.com/climg/5fd1842009e304b706170345.jpg

2、Car.属性名 = 属性值; 这种方式是写静态属性,挂载到Car类上。实例化类的时候,对象上不会有这个属性,但是我们可以通过类获取,例如

http://img.mukewang.com/climg/5fd184b809016bac03520325.jpg

http://img.mukewang.com/climg/5fd184a50978db7302100059.jpg

祝学习愉快!

0

Ting111

提问者

2020-12-09

Car.属性名 = 属性值;

这个写法就是用来声明静态属性的是吗,所以说实例化的时候class是没有这个功能的吗

0

0 学习 · 10739 问题

查看课程